Whitening vs brightening — what is the difference?
Whitening usually refers to reducing melanin (skin pigment). Brightening means improving radiance, fading dark spots, and correcting uneven tone — without bleaching healthy skin.
Dermatologists recommend brightening language and products that target hyperpigmentation, not overall skin bleaching. Healthy skin has natural color; the goal is clarity and even tone.
How do whitening and brightening creams work?
Effective creams act on one or more of these mechanisms:
- Blocking melanin production (e.g. niacinamide, alpha arbutin, kojic acid).
- Exfoliating surface pigment (gentle AHAs like lactic acid).
- Protecting against new darkening (sunscreen — the most important step in Pakistan).
- Reducing inflammation from acne that leaves dark marks (post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ation).
Ingredients that actually work (and are safer for teens)
Niacinamide (5–10%)
Reduces dark spots and improves barrier function. Suitable for most teen skin types.
Alpha Arbutin
A gentler brightening agent than older hydroquinone formulas. Helps fade acne marks over time.
Vitamin C
Brightens dull skin and protects against UV-related pigmentation. Use in the morning with SPF.
Kojic Acid & Licorice Extract
Common in brightening creams sold in Pakistan. Effective for mild uneven tone when used consistently.
Azelaic Acid
Helps both acne and pigmentation — excellent for teens with breakouts and dark marks.
Ingredients to avoid in whitening cream
Some products sold locally — especially unbranded or extremely cheap creams — may contain:
- Mercury — banned and harmful; causes long-term kidney and nerve damage.
- High-dose hydroquinone without medical supervision — irritation and rebound pigmentation.
- Topical steroids — thin skin, redness, and dependency (" steroid cream addiction").
- Excessive fragrance — triggers allergies and acne.

Realistic results: what to expect
- 1–2 weeks: Better hydration and slight glow.
- 4–8 weeks: Visible fading of dark spots and more even tone.
- 3+ months: Significant improvement when combined with daily sunscreen.
No cream can change your natural skin tone by several shades safely. Marketing that shows dramatic before/after photos often uses filters or harmful products.
How to use whitening cream safely — step by step
- Cleanse with a gentle face wash.
- Apply brightening cream only on areas of uneven tone — or full face if the label allows.
- Moisturize if the cream is drying.
- Apply SPF 30+ every morning — without sunscreen, dark spots return quickly in Pakistan's sun.
- Use at night for actives like arbutin or kojic acid unless directed otherwise.
- Patch test behind the ear for 48 hours before full application.
Whitening cream for different skin concerns
Acne dark marks (common in teens)
Use niacinamide, azelaic acid, or vitamin C. Treat active acne first — new breakouts create new marks.
Sun tan and uneven tone
Sunscreen daily + vitamin C morning + brightening cream at night. Avoid midday sun when possible.
Dry or sensitive skin
Choose cream-based brighteners with hyaluronic acid; avoid strong acids until skin barrier is healthy.
Can teens use whitening cream?
Teens can use mild brightening products for acne marks or uneven tone — not aggressive bleaching creams. Focus on niacinamide, vitamin C, and sunscreen. Consult a dermatologist for persistent pigmentation or if under 16.
Best practices for Pakistan's climate
- Reapply sunscreen every 2–3 hours when outdoors.
- Stay hydrated — dehydration makes skin look dull.
- Do not mix multiple strong actives without professional advice.
- Store creams away from heat; Pakistan's summer can degrade active ingredients.

Frequently asked questions
Does whitening cream work permanently?
Results last only with ongoing care — especially daily sunscreen. Stop SPF and spots usually return.
Can I use whitening cream with serum?
Yes: serum first, then cream, then SPF in the morning. Avoid layering too many strong actives at once.
Is natural whitening (turmeric, lemon) safe?
Lemon can burn and sensitize skin in sun. Turmeric masks are mild but do not replace proven brightening ingredients.
